It is situated near the Bald Eagle State Forest and is a short drive from the charming town of Bellefonte.

The campground offers a range of amenities including picnic tables, fire rings, and access to potable water. Visitors can expect a peaceful and quiet camping experience with only 14 first-come-first-serve campsites available.

Nearby points of interest include the Penn's Cave & Wildlife Park which features an underground boat tour, and the Talleyrand Park which has a playground and picnic area. The area is also known for its hiking trails, fishing opportunities, and wildlife sightings.

The best time of year to visit the Treaster camping area is during the summer months when temperatures average around 80°F during the day and dip to the 50s at night. The fall season offers stunning foliage and crisp weather perfect for hiking and outdoor activities.

Camping Essential Practices

Pack It In, Pack It Out
Take all trash, food scraps, and gear back with you to keep campsites clean and protect wildlife.
Respect Wildlife
Observe animals from a distance, store food securely, and never feed wildlife to maintain natural behavior and safety.
Know Before You Go
Check weather, fire restrictions, trail conditions, and permit requirements to ensure a safe and well-planned trip.
Minimize Campfire Impact
Use established fire rings, keep fires small, fully extinguish them, or opt for a camp stove when fires are restricted.
Leave What You Find
Preserve natural and cultural features by avoiding removal of plants, rocks, artifacts, or other elements of the environment.
